SCZ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review

202 of the 3,445 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ares MSCI EAFE Small-Cap ETF (SCZ)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$2B — up 12% from $1.78B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 46 funds opened new SCZ posit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 28 holders — while 95 added to existing stakes and 46 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$89.6M. The largest seller was Jane Street, cutting an estimated $35.4M.
